Necesito convertir dp
a pixeles
y pixeles
a dp
en Java de Android.
Obtengo el ancho de la pantalla del dispositivo, me devueleve un valor float
que está en dp
public static float getWidthDeviceDP(Context context) {
DisplayMetrics displayMetrics = context.getResources().getDisplayMetrics();
return displayMetrics.widthPixels / displayMetrics.density;
}
y quiero definir el tamaño mínimo de un TextView
con el método
tv.setMinWidth(<pixel>)